Czym jest Dynamic Content?
Dynamic Content, czyli dynamiczna treść, to zawartość strony internetowej lub aplikacji, która zmienia się automatycznie w zależności od interakcji użytkownika, jego preferencji, historii przeglądania, lokalizacji lub innych danych. Dynamiczna treść jest generowana w czasie rzeczywistym przez serwery, często za pomocą skryptów po stronie serwera lub klienta, co pozwala na personalizację doświadczeń użytkowników. Przykłady dynamicznej treści obejmują rekomendacje produktów na stronach e-commerce, spersonalizowane wiadomości na portalach informacyjnych, czy interaktywne dashboardy w aplikacjach biznesowych.
Znaczenie Dynamic Content dla SEO
Chociaż dynamiczna treść może znacząco poprawić doświadczenia użytkowników, stanowi wyzwanie dla SEO. Wyszukiwarki tradycyjnie miały trudności z indeksowaniem dynamicznej treści, ponieważ jest ona generowana na żądanie i często nie jest widoczna podczas pierwszego ładowania strony. Jednakże, postępy w technologiach wyszukiwania i algorytmach pozwalają na coraz lepsze rozumienie i indeksowanie dynamicznych elementów strony.
Aby zoptymalizować SEO dla dynamicznej treści, ważne jest, aby zastosować odpowiednie techniki SEO, takie jak dynamiczne renderowanie czy użycie pre-renderingu dla botów wyszukiwarek, co umożliwia im „zobaczenie” i zindeksowanie zawartości tak, jak widzi ją użytkownik.
Wyzwania związane z Dynamic Content
Implementacja dynamicznej treści wiąże się z wieloma wyzwaniami technicznymi, zwłaszcza w kontekście zachowania optymalizacji dla wyszukiwarek. Jednym z głównych problemów jest zapewnienie, że wszystkie dynamicznie generowane elementy są dostępne i zrozumiałe dla robotów indeksujących. To często wymaga zaawansowanych rozwiązań technicznych, takich jak implementacja prerenderingu lub korzystanie z technologii takich jak AJAX i JavaScript w sposób, który jest kompatybilny z SEO.
Ponadto, ważne jest, aby strona była dobrze zorganizowana i żeby roboty wyszukiwarek mogły łatwo nawigować po dynamicznie zmieniających się treściach, co może wymagać stosowania odpowiedniej architektury informacji oraz metadanych, które pomagają wyszukiwarkom zrozumieć kontekst i znaczenie dynamicznych zawartości.
Najlepsze praktyki dla Dynamic Content w SEO
Aby skutecznie wdrożyć dynamiczną treść, przy zachowaniu dobrych praktyk SEO, warto zastosować kilka sprawdzonych metod. Po pierwsze, ważne jest, aby zapewnić, że kluczowe treści są statyczne lub ładowane w pierwotnym kodzie HTML strony. Dla treści generowanych za pomocą JavaScript zaleca się korzystanie z technik takich jak dynamiczne renderowanie po stronie serwera (SSR) lub używanie narzędzi prerenderingu, które mogą generować statyczne wersje stron dla robotów indeksujących. Dodatkowo, zaleca się, aby struktura URL była klarowna i stała, nawet jeśli treści są dynamiczne. Utrzymywanie czystej, logicznej struktury URL pomoże robotom indeksującym lepiej organizować i indeksować treści na stronie.
Potrzebujesz wsparcia SEO?
Słownik SEO/SEM to doskonałe narzędzie do zgłębiania terminologii związanej z SEO, DEV oraz PPC, co istotnie ułatwia lepsze zrozumienie tych obszarów.
Jeśli potrzebujesz bardziej zaawansowanego wsparcia, jako freelancer specjalizujący się w kompleksowych usługach SEO, oferuję kompleksowe rozwiązania dostosowane do Twoich potrzeb. Moje doświadczenie i zaangażowanie pozwolą Ci osiągnąć sukces online, zwiększając widoczność Twojej firmy w przestrzeni internetowej.